Understanding what typically causes water damage in Westminster can help you catch a problem early — before it turns into a full emergency call.
Aging plumbing, sudden temperature swings, and worn supply lines are among the most common reasons Westminster residents call us. A single burst pipe can release hundreds of gallons before it's noticed, especially overnight.
Heavy storms, wind-driven rain, and aging roofing materials all contribute to water intrusion in Westminster homes and businesses, especially in older roof systems nearing the end of their lifespan.
Clogged municipal lines, tree root intrusion, and sump pump failures can send contaminated water back into Westminster basements and lower levels, requiring specialized cleanup and sanitizing.
A slowly failing water heater in a Westminster home can leak for weeks before it's discovered, often causing more structural damage than a sudden pipe burst would.
Poor drainage patterns are a frequent contributor to recurring water issues in Westminster basements, especially in older neighborhoods with mature landscaping and settled soil.
After a fire is out, the water used to fight it often causes its own separate restoration need across affected Westminster floors and rooms, sometimes worse than the fire itself.

A shop vac and a few fans can make a Westminster property look dry on the surface — but "looks dry" and "is actually dry" are two very different things.
What makes DIY cleanup risky isn't the initial mop-up — it's everything you can't see afterward. Standard household fans move air across a surface, but they don't pull moisture out of building materials the way commercial-grade air movers and dehumidifiers do. That gap is exactly where Westminster homeowners end up with mold problems weeks or months down the line.
There's also the insurance side to consider. Without professional documentation — moisture readings, photos, a written scope of work — it can be much harder to support a claim if secondary damage shows up later. Our Westminster technicians build that documentation as part of every job, protecting you if issues surface down the road.
If the water was minor, contained, and cleaned up within an hour or two, DIY handling is often fine. Once it's soaked into materials or sat for any real length of time, though, a professional assessment is the safer move for your Westminster property.
The minutes before our Westminster crew arrives matter. Here's what our dispatchers typically recommend, situation permitting.
If the water is coming from a pipe, appliance, or fixture you can safely reach, shut off the supply valve or main.
If water is anywhere near electrical panels or outlets in your Westminster property, stay away and avoid that area entirely.
Lifting rugs, moving boxes, and relocating valuables can reduce secondary damage while you wait for our team.
Snap photos or video of the affected areas before anything is moved — this helps your insurance claim later.
If weather allows, opening windows or doors can help slow humidity buildup until our Westminster team arrives with drying equipment.
